  • At 49 kuai a night, the single room was the cheapest accomodation in Dali outside of dorm style digs. The room was nice, even though the bed was a little hard and uncomfortable. The shared sitting room was great, the one problem was that for two out of my six mornings at the hostel, there was no hot water in the shower. The staff are great, they go out of their way to be helpful, provide tips for sightseeing, arrange bus tickets, also provided medicine when I was sick. Thumbs up!

  • The place was excellently run, very kind and attentive, providing all kinds of services for very reasonable rates. The location just outside the old city makes it perfectly convenient and extremely quiet and relaxing at the same time. The single room was fully functional and nicely arranged. Only problem is that I got stolen a bit of money in great part because of my carelessness, but it was an unfortunate black spot in the otherwise excellent experience.
